Time Limit for Filing
Under Georgia law, you typically have a two-year window from the date of injury to submit a compensation case in DeKalb County. Missing this deadline can eliminate your claim for damages. This rule applies even if you’re dealing with ongoing treatment.

Am I Eligible to Pursue a Compensation Case if I Was Partly At Fault for the Semi-Truck Collision?
Yes, Georgia follows a relative fault rule, allowing you to recover recovery even if you were partly responsible. However, your final settlement will be reduced by your degree of blame.
For example, if you are found one-fifth responsible, your settlement will be reduced by one-fifth. A DeKalb County personal injury expert can dispute unfair blame claims and maximize your potential compensation.

What Is the Deadline to Initiate a Commercial Vehicle Damage Lawsuit in Georgia?
Under Georgia law, the statute of limitations for most semi-truck damage cases is two years from the collision event. Failing to pursue your case within this period typically bars you from claiming any compensation.
However, specific circumstances—such as DOT involvement—may shorten the claim window to as little as half a year. To safeguard your claim eligibility, contact a affordable truck accident attorney for a no-cost consultation as soon as realistic.
